Unit 5 Brickfields Ave, Newmarket CB8 7RX
4.6 (248 reviews)
182 High St, Newmarket CB8 9AP
3.9 (101 reviews)
8A, The Rookery, Newmarket CB8 8EQ
2.5 (122 reviews)